BERKSHIRE AUTOMOBILE
CLUB
The Twenty-second Annual General Meeting of the Club was
held on May 28th, 1927 at 12:15 at the Great Western Hotel, Reading.
Present: Major Portal in the Chair, Lord Downshire, Major General Sir
Walter Cayley, Capt. Vallange, Mr S.E. Shrapnell-Smith, Dr. Secretan,
Mr à Court, Mr Wiggett, Mrs Bryan Churcher, Miss Lowry, Miss
Burkinshaw & the Hon. Sec. -
1. The Chairman read the notice calling the meeting. The Minutes were
read, confirmed & signed.
2. Regrets for non-attendance were received from Mr A.D. Selkirk and
Mr. O.J. Llewellyn.
3. Mr Shrapnell-Smith presented the accounts for 1926 already
circulated to members, showing a balance of £23-17-6 which
result, he stated, was most satisfactory. Proposed by Mr.
Shrapnell-Smith seconded Mr à Court & carried.
4. The Chairman spoke on the Report for the past year, he stated the
Club was in a good financial condition. He thanked Miss Lowry very much
for relieving the Hon. Sec. of the arduous task of making the
arrangements for the Regatta. The Chairman then proposed the Report
should be accepted - seconded Mr à Court and carried unanimously.
5. The Chairman submitted the Budget for the present year. He estimated
the Expenditure at £222 & Income £236-0-0 leaving a
balance on the year of £14-0-0. Proposed by the Chairman,
seconded Mr Shrapnell-Smith. Carried.
6. The Meeting confirmed the appointment of Miss Lowry to committee
& thanked her for the assistance she was giving the Hon. Sec.
7. Proposed by Mr Wiggett, seconded by Mrs Bryan Churcher the committee
was re-elected on Bloc.
8. The Chairman proposed & Lord Downshire seconded that Sir Walter
Cayley should join the committee. Carried unanimously.
A very hearty vote of thanks was given to the Chairman. Proposed Lord
Downshire. Seconded Sir Walter Cayley. Carried unanimously.
[E.R. Portal, Chairman]
[May 19, 1928]
